We need to move the engine mounts up and forward for a perfect fit, the oil pan hits the steering at the moment. It also looks like i might have to cut up my firewall to make the bellhousing to fit but we won't know until we get the housing. I need to modify the headers i got slightly as well.

Is it going to get a rocker panel below the door? I always thought the 67-68's looked better with that panel...

So the FB's body work is done! 99% of it atleast. Going to primer it before the end of the week and hopefully the primer will fill in some of the low points, then it'll be 100%. I'll post pics of it when its dry and before i start wetsanding with finer sand paper.

Oh i am quoting you Luke because the area where those rocker panels go are the biggest pain in the ass to sand i've found out. Laying on my side sanding is hard, especially a round shape like that

exactly right, that is why many people get those rocker panels because it hides the imperfections, hides door misalignments, and looks decent.

IF you can get the thing looking great, I would avoid the panel...
